About I'll Have to Say I Love You in a Song

"I'll Have to Say I Love You in a Song" is the title of a posthumously-released single by the American singer-songwriter Jim Croce. The song was written by Croce and was originally released on his album I Got a Name. It entered the Billboard Hot 100 chart at position #73 in March 1974. It peaked at #9 in April 1974, becoming his fifth Top 10 hit. In addition, the song went to #1 on the Billboard adult contemporary chart and reached #68 on the Billboard country music chart, Croce's only song to chart there. This song is noted for the use of male backup singers, as well as a string section, that plays a counterpoint melody during the concluding instrumental.

Jim Croce

James Joseph "Jim" Croce (/ˈkroʊtʃi/; January 10, 1943 – September 20, 1973) was an American singer-songwriter. Between 1966 and 1973, Croce released five studio albums and 11 singles. His singles "Bad, Bad Leroy Brown" and "Time in a Bottle" were both number one hits on the Billboard Hot 100 charts. more »

8 facts about this song

Songwriting Strategy
Jim Croce was well- known for communicating his feelings through his songwriting. He wrote "I'll Have to Say I Love You in a Song" when he couldn't find the right words to express his love directly to his wife, Ingrid.
Emotional Inspiration
The song was penned as an apology to his wife after a fight. Instead of a conventional apology, Croce chose to convey his underlying sentiment of love and regret via his incredible songwriting talent.
Posthumous Release
Despite being one of his most popular songs, "I'll Have to Say I Love You in a Song" was unfortunately released posthumously after Croce's untimely death in a plane crash in September 1973.
Chart Performance
The song was a massive hit and peaked at number 9 in the Billboard Hot 100 chart in 1974. It was also Croce's third and final Number 1 on the Easy Listening chart.
